Output c863590a943363a7925af2b7fd2b3a73cc89fd832fba4dedcae80de3acd13f61:0

value
265640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49aac03bef7a707638847b85e96f214e669b026e OP_EQUAL
address
38QXoXdVeaM3bWzsmYvTQqrZwuGs9FM72q
transaction
c863590a943363a7925af2b7fd2b3a73cc89fd832fba4dedcae80de3acd13f61
spent
true